Police probe Morgantown stabbing

MORGANTOWN, W.Va. — Detectives are investigating an early Thursday morning stabbing in downtown Morgantown, the second stabbing in less than two weeks.

At just before 1 a.m., police identified a man in the 300 block of High Street who had suffered cuts to his chest and arms. Members of the Morgantown Parking Authority provided first aid before the unidentified victim was transported to Ruby Memorial Hospital.

The name of the victim has yet to be released.

Police have charged Elijah Older, 21, of Arundel, Maine, has been charged with malicious assault.

Meanwhile, an investigation continues into a Sept. 13, which also took place in the same area of High Street.

No arrests have been made in that stabbing.
